Visit us for a face-to ... WebThe United States does not exempt FAO earnings of its taxpayers from taxes. In the interest of equity, the UN General Assembly established a system (Tax Equalization Fund) to reimburse income taxes to those staff members who are required to pay taxes in respect of salaries or other emoluments they receive from the United Nations.
